What surgery center equipment preventive maintenance involves
The value of preventive maintenance shows up in what does not happen: the procedure that is not cancelled, the loaner that is not needed, the overnight call that does not come. That makes it easy to underfund and expensive to have underfunded.
Technicians are qualified for the equipment they touch, and the qualification is on file rather than asserted.
Preventive maintenance is the work you do so the repair call never happens. Inspection, cleaning, wear-part replacement and performance verification, on a schedule set by the manufacturer and the device's own history โ done properly it converts unplanned downtime into planned downtime, which is the whole point.
A preventive maintenance programme is only as good as its completion rate. A schedule that is 70 percent complete is not a programme; it is a list of devices someone intended to look at, and inspectors read the gap rather than the intent.
Work is performed to manufacturer specification and the applicable regulatory standard, and the record says which one was applied.
Every visit produces documentation an inspector can read without a translator: what was done, to what standard, by whom, and when it is next due.
Findings are reported plainly, including the ones that mean a device should be taken out of service.

What to expect
Scope is written down before the work begins, including what is excluded. Most disputes about equipment service are really disputes about scope that nobody put in writing.
Why the record matters
The documentation is not administrative overhead; it is the deliverable that outlives the visit. When an inspector, an insurer or a lawyer asks what condition a device was in on a particular date, the record is the entire answer, and a facility either has it or does not.
